What does an ice chest manufacturer really control?
Jawaban inti: An ice chest manufacturer controls the whole thermal system, not just a plastic box. Small variations in foam fill, lid flatness, gasket compression, and latch alignment can turn a “48-hour promise” ke dalam “arrived lukewarm.”
Think of an ice chest like a powerless fridge. The insulation is your “compressor,” and the gasket is your “door seal.” If either is weak, cold leaks out like air from a balloon.
Why manufacturing precision matters in an ice chest manufacturer
A reliable ice chest manufacturer designs for repeatability—so every unit performs like the last one. Without process control, you get corner thin spots, foam voids, and lid micro-gaps that show up as temperature spikes.

Rotomolded or injection molded—what should your ice chest manufacturer build?
Jawaban inti: Neither process is “always better.” A rotomolded ice chest manufacturer often wins on rugged, seamless shells. An injection molded ice chest manufacturer often wins on high-volume consistency and detailed features. Your lane, handling risk, and volume decide.
If your product faces drops, heavy stacking, and field abuse, rotomolding often fits. If your priority is scale, appearance, and tight tolerances at volume, injection molding can be a strong choice.
What the process choice changes for you
| Build approach | Typical strengths | Typical tradeoffs | What to ask the ice chest manufacturer |
|---|---|---|---|
| Cangkang cetakan rotomold | seamless, rugged body | slower cycles, heavier shells | “Show wall thickness control + QC plan.” |
| Injection molded shell | tepat, scalable | tooling complexity, jahitan | “Show seam design + leak testing.” |
| Panel assembly | fast custom sizing | more joints | “Show joint sealing method + durability tests.” |

Which insulation should an insulated ice chest manufacturer offer in 2026?
Jawaban inti: Insulation buys you time. Lower thermal conductivity usually means longer hold time at the same thickness. But uniform foam fill and seal quality often matter as much as the material choice.
Most commercial insulated designs use PU foam, EPS, EPP, or VIP zones. VIP can be powerful but requires careful protection and design discipline.
PU foam vs EPS vs EPP vs VIP (plain-language comparison)
| Insulation option | Konduktivitas termal yang khas (jangkauan) | Kekuatan | Apa artinya bagimu |
|---|---|---|---|
| Busa pu | ~ 0,02-0,03 W/m · k | strong insulation per thickness | smaller box for same hold time |
| EPS | ~0.032–0.038 W/m·K | hemat biaya | often needs more thickness |
| EPP | ~0.038–0.040 W/m·K | keras, reusable-friendly | good for reuse cycles and abuse |
| VIP zones | ~0.004–0.008 W/m·K (when new) | premium performance | tahan lebih lama, higher handling care |

How to estimate ice or gel pack needs for your ice chest
Jawaban inti: Ice or gel pack quantity depends on your temperature target, tahan waktu, kondisi sekitar, and payload characteristics. A professional ice chest manufacturer can help you calculate requirements based on thermal testing data.
Simple estimation approach
Start with your cold goal (pita suhu + lamanya + ambient).
Calculate payload thermal mass (weight × specific heat).
Estimate heat gain through insulation (surface area × conductivity × temperature difference).
Add safety margin for lid openings and handling.

Pertanyaan yang sering diajukan
Q1: What should I ask an ice chest manufacturer to prove ice retention? Ask for temperature logger graphs from a defined profile, plus photos of pack layout and sensor placement across multiple units and batches.
Q2: Is thicker insulation always better with an ice chest manufacturer? TIDAK. Uniform density and a tight lid seal often matter more than thickness alone. Poor foam fill can erase thickness gains.
Q3: Rotomolded or injection molded—what should I choose? Choose based on handling risk and volume. Rotomolding often favors ruggedness; injection molding often favors high-volume consistency.
Q4: What should a FDA/EU food-contact compliant ice chest manufacturer provide? A document pack: material specs, food-contact declarations, restricted substance controls (when relevant), QC plan, dan ketertelusuran batch.
Q5: What’s the safest way to start custom ice chest manufacturing? Start from a proven platform, freeze specs early, validate with a pilot batch, and use phase gates (design freeze → sample → pilot → scale).
Q6: How can I reduce returns when sourcing from an ice chest manufacturer? Prioritize seal quality, repeatable testing, and packaging protection. Small gasket and carton upgrades can cut complaints fast.
